Right after coming by the TRL studio to be announced as this year's Michael Jackson Video Vanguard Award recipient at the upcoming VMAs (LIVE Monday August 20th at 9pm!), Jennifer Lopez stuck around to name some of the best moments from her legendary music career.


Things got pretty emotional throughout the live announcement, because the moment really hit Jennifer. The Vanguard Award is a culmination of the iconic music videos she's been making for the last 19 years, making it incredibly special for Jennifer to be able to see some of the same fans she's routinely had in the front row at TRL.


With over 40 music videos from Jennifer over the course of her career, TRL host Sway Calloway asked the hardest question: which music video is most memorable? She took it all of the way back to 1999, as soon as she recorded the videos for "If You Had My Love" and "No Me Ames" two days in a row. Nevertheless the tough questions didn't stop there, as Sway had more impossible questions in store for Jennifer.


Jennifer first attended the VMAs in 1998; right now, she's getting the Vanguard Award exactly 20 years later. With so several outfits to pick from, Jennifer looked back on her top style looks from the VMAs, naming her 2000 look her favorite. Her fans in the audience were quick to bring out their Jennifer VMAs trivia, since even an iconic pop queen can't remember almost every moment.
